Depositing and Withdrawing Funds

Coinbase Pro

Replenishment of the wallet is available only to registered users of the platform. The disadvantage of Coinbase Pro is the lack of gateways for prompt replenishment of fiat accounts. To start working on the exchange, you will first need to buy cryptocurrency elsewhere and send it to your wallet. Only after these procedures, which may seem difficult for a beginner, a user can start working. The functionality for withdrawing cryptocurrencies is also not very complicated. There are also no tools on the platform to transfer digital assets into fiat.

Gemini

Depositing an account on the exchange can be done with dollars or cryptocurrencies; to deposit with dollars, you need to fill in your bank details. Withdrawal is also available in fiat and cryptocurrency. Commissions are not charged for deposit and withdrawal, but there may be a commission from the bank, in the case of dollars, or a fee to miners for confirmation in the network, in the case of cryptocurrencies.

Commission

Coinbase Pro

Deposits are charged only if you use the Wire Transfer service to deposit dollars. The amount of commission is $10 for each transaction. Withdrawal in the same direction will cost $25. Withdrawals via SEPA service will cost traders 0.15 euros for each operation. The commission for trades on Coinbase Pro depends on the user’s trading volume and averages from 0.25% to 0.1% of the transaction amount. To lower the commission, you need to increase the trading turnover. When the turnover reaches 1.6 thousand bitcoins in 30 days, the trading commission is reduced as much as possible.

Gemini

Gemini does not charge any deposit fees. Some fees may be incurred depending on the method and bank from which you send money. The prices the exchange charges for exchanges depend on how many transactions the user has made recently. There are six levels, representing different amounts of bitcoin or ether bought or sold. They range from comfortable traders to those who exchange vast quantities of cryptocurrencies. Every day at midnight UTC, the commissions are calculated again for each trading pair.

Security

Coinbase Pro

The company and its platforms are fully compliant with all U.S. laws and regulations. The exchange keeps its users’ funds segregated, with 98% stored in cold storage. Other protection measures include 2-factor authentication and an intricate identity verification process.

Gemini

One of the company’s advantages – great attention is paid to the security of the process of cryptocurrency trading today. It is one of the most reliable sites, having financial regulation of the Department of Financial Services of New York. The following solutions are also used for safety: consumer funds are located in cold storage, Multi-Signature technology is used, users must use two-factor authentication.
